
Jennifer dreamed of all her life to become a multitasking superstar. As a child Jennifer was a fan of many different musical styles, mostly Afro-Caribbean musics like merengue, salsa, and Bachata. Also, she was a fan of mainstream music such as hip hop, pop and R&B. Though she was passionate about music, the film industry also interested her. West Side Story (1961) the musical by Rita Moreno that inspired her the most is also her biggest influence. At 5, Jennifer began taking singing and dancing lessons. Jennifer, besides being an entertainer and a Catholic schoolgirl, attended for eight years of Holy Family Catholic Primary School located in The Bronx. After a four year stay at the school, she was able to graduate from Preston High School, an all-girls prep school. Jennifer was a skilled athlete who participated in tennis and track in school, was an exceptional pupil. Her entire life was growing up in a house with two stories in the Castle Hill neighborhood. After turning 18, Jennifer moved out of the home of her parents. Lopez was employed at legal firms throughout the day. She also took up dance jobs at night.
